Output 3542a61bdb7067c003727bd5e41f7ab60fd9a1e8e3ffc4d1af9c8e53fc52cb64:1

value
18270802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e447c5e45eeec819872faeff185758e85e5806 OP_EQUAL
address
3MByKbqB3RLXAWkH9rh7hKEWW7bhHKJgC8
transaction
3542a61bdb7067c003727bd5e41f7ab60fd9a1e8e3ffc4d1af9c8e53fc52cb64
spent
true